The military is all about following instructions. Part of the application process is to assess if the candidate can follow instructions, submit required material in the specified format, on time.
Editing for concise expression, eliminating redundancies and streamlining the message should bring your piece into alignment with the requirement. One of the basic officer skills is being able to convey key ideas and relevant information in brief formats.
When I sat on certain Navy review boards, the first pass through the applications was to immediately eliminate all those that were incomplete or not in the required format. If an applicant couldn't take the time to get it right, then we didn't take the time to review it.
